Dear Colleagues and Friends of the Nelson Mandela Foundation,

The year coming to an end will be long remembered in the annuals of the Nelson Mandela Foundation. It was our first year without our beloved Madiba. The many events we have participated in during the last two weeks to mark the first anniversary of his passing have reminded us of how much we miss him. We have felt the loss all over again in many tangible ways, not least the outpouring of affection for him and his legacy from around the world.

It has been a busy year and a challenging one as we have worked determinedly to heed Madiba’s call to us to keep walking the long walk, hard as it might seem without him and tiring in ways it didn’t seem to be twenty years ago. We can all celebrate our demonstration of how his legacy lives on, that we can collaborate in a way that Madiba would want with all stakeholders in his legacy, and that the Foundation has a sustainability model that promises success. This legacy demands of us to be a custodian of his life and times; to collectively lift the burden of poverty and inequality by promoting a socially just society. Our three core areas of work have all undertaken important new initiatives and show evidence of significant impact.  We are on track with the implementation of our five-year (2013-2018) strategic plan as outlined in some of our activities below.

These achievements would not have been possible without the dedication of the Foundation staff and the unstinting support of our friends. We thank each and every one of you for your incredible support and invaluable contributions during 2014 and we look forward to walking a new path together in 2015.
